Web2 Discrete Time Signals: Sampling and Transform A discrete time signal is denoted s(n) or s n, where n is an integer and the value of s can be real or complex. It comes from a sampling or discretization of a continuous signal s(t) with t = n∆, where ∆ > 0 is a discrete time step known as the sampling interval. A discrete signal is called ...
